Golden Farmers Market Overview:  The Golden Farmers Market (GFM) is produced and managed by the Golden Chamber of Commerce.  A long-standing tradition in the Golden community, we strive to contribute to the success of local food growers and producers, as well as other businesses, and create vibrant community gatherings.  The market takes place from late May through early October, each Saturday morning from 8am – 1pm.  Traditionally, the market showcases approximately 70 vendors and attracts 1500-2000 people at each market.  GFM is a participant in the SNAP (Supplemental Nutrition Assistance Program) and the Double Up Food Bucks program, and a member of the Colorado Farmers Market Association.

Market Assistant Overview: The purpose of the Market Assistant position is to assist with all on site aspects of the Golden Farmers Market every Saturday, May 31st through October 4th  of the 2025 market season and to support and assist farmers market customers who qualify for SNAP and other food assistance programs. 

Essential Functions:

  • Helping with any needed Set up and tear down of the market (with assistance from volunteers as available) to include: 

    • Assisting volunteers and helping to coordinate their duties at the market

    • Set up of market management booth and other booths not operated by market vendors

    • Traffic control

    • Putting up/taking down street sign/ barriers throughout market and adjacent streets

  • Monitoring vendor activities during the market to ensure adherence to Market policies.

  • Assisting customers that come into the market by answering questions, etc

  • Assist with maintaining a clean and customer-friendly market space. This includes emptying trash/compost/recycle bins when they are full during the market; keeping the entrance/exit areas tidy and welcoming; making sure we have adequate signage up to assist customers in understanding the market rules

  • Assist market vendors as needed. This may mean offering to watch their booth so they may take a break to use the restroom or get food; helping them with the set up and tear down of their booth; and other duties as assigned by the Market Manager.

  • Provide oversight of the SNAP program and SNAP market booth to include: 

    •  Set up and tear down of the SNAP booth (with assistance from volunteers as available)

    • Assisting customers with receiving their SNAP benefits and providing education to those utilizing SNAP for the first time

    • Completing EBT/EFT transactions using wireless POS devices and accounting for market coupons.

    • Assist customers with understanding and utilizing the Double Up Food Bucks program

    • Assist vendors in accepting and understanding both the SNAP and the Double Up Food Bucks program

    • Track all usage and required data for SNAP and Double Up Food Bucks

    • Maintain the POS device that allows our market to process SNAP/EBT

    • Create a booth space that is highly visible and educational

  • Other duties, as assigned, to support SNAP and the overall mission of the Golden Farmers Market as assigned by the Golden Farmers Market Manager
